Subject: Gatecount cut-over summary — Harrowfield Arena

The turnstile counter migration to Gatecount v2 completed before Saturday's event. All forty-eight lanes report correctly, tamper alerts were verified lane by lane, and counts reconciled against manual spot checks within 0.2%. Legacy feeds stay read-only for audit purposes through month end. The service's active configuration is reproduced below for your review.

config for tagaf-bawif:
[norok]
host = norok.ordinworks.local
user = norok_svc
database = norok_prod

Subject: Payroll export change — read before your shift

Heads-up: Grindlebay payroll exports moved to the v3 schema Monday. Old consumers that expect the legacy column order will fail silently — totals off, no errors. If finance pings you about mismatched batches, that's almost always the cause. Re-run with the v3 flag; don't patch the file by hand. Mapping table and rollback steps documented here:

dashboard of hahop-bagep = https://confluence.lumiclabs.internal/display/projects/projects/pages

## Configuration

Cron jobs are gone. All scheduled work now runs through Loomcraft workflows. The old crontab on the batch box is disabled, not deleted — delete it after two clean weeks. Each workflow definition lives in `flows/` and is synced on deploy. Loomcraft needs a signing credential to authenticate scheduled triggers against the API tier; without it, flows queue but never fire. Set that credential in the env file directly below this line.

env line for yahaf-kageg: VAULT_KEY5=978f5